In Ingglish — phonetic English where every spelling always makes the same sound — the word “fluent” is spelled “flooant”. Here is how it sounds out, one sound at a time:
| Ingglish | f | l | oo | a | n | t |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| IPA | /f/ | /l/ | /u/ | /ə/ | /n/ | /t/ |
English writes “fluent” with
6 letters for 6 sounds. Ingglish writes it
“flooant” — no silent letters, and the same spelling
always makes the same sound, so you can read it exactly as it looks.

How do you pronounce “fluent”?
“fluent” is pronounced FLOO-ant — IPA /ˈfluənt/. In Ingglish phonetic spelling, where every spelling always makes the same sound, it is written “flooant”.
How many syllables are in “fluent”?
“fluent” has 2 syllables: FLOO-ant (the capitalized syllable is stressed).
